About Peter Atteslander

Peter Atteslander is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Nature and Landscape Conservation, Political Science and International Relations, Urban Studies and Strategy and Management, having authored 18 papers that have together received 322 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Sociology and Education Studies (2 papers), Social Capital and Networks (2 papers), Urbanization and City Planning (1 paper), Religion and Society Interactions (1 paper), Corporate Governance and Management (1 paper), Social and Cultural Dynamics (1 paper), Ecology, Conservation, and Geographical Studies (1 paper) and Chronic Disease Management Strategies (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Sociology and Political Science (121 citations), Life-span and Life-course Studies (2 citations), Communication (14 citations), Strategy and Management (29 citations) and General Agricultural and Biological Sciences (15 citations). Peter Atteslander has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include John Western and Bernd Hamm. Their work appears in journals such as International Journal of Sociology and Social Policy, Human Organization, Zeitschrift für schweizerische Statistik und Volkswirtschaft/Schweizerische Zeitschrift für Volkswirtschaft und Statistik/Swiss journal of economics and statistics, Industrial and Labor Relations Review and International Review of Sociology.
